Top 5 Season Pass Games on iOS in Bulgaria, Q2 2024
Discover the performance of the top 5 season pass games on iOS in Bulgaria during Q2 2024,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q2 2024, the top 5 season pass games on iOS in Bulgaria show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Let's dive into the specifics for each game.
Brawl Stars from Supercell saw a fluctuating revenue trend, starting at around $19K in early April and peaking at nearly $23K in early May. Downloads experienced a notable decline, beginning at 3.5K in the first week of April and dropping to just over 2K by the end of June. Weekly active users also saw a downward trend, decreasing from approximately 54K to 46K over the quarter.
PUBG MOBILE by Tencent Mobile International Limited had a mixed quarter with revenue starting at $5.3K in early April, peaking at $6.8K in mid-May, and then declining to around $2.9K by the end of June. Downloads rem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 369 and 592 per week. Weekly active users showed slight variations, averaging around 18K throughout the quarter.
EA SPORTS FC™: UEFA EURO 2024™ from Electronic Arts exhibited a strong revenue growth, starting at $2.2K in early April and reaching up to $7.3K by early June. Downloads also increased, especially in June, with a peak of 1K in the week of June 10. Weekly active users showed a positive trend, rising from 14.3K in early April to around 17.2K by mid-June.
Gardenscapes by Playrix maintained a steady revenue stream, fluctuating around $3.4K to $4.4K throughout the quarter. Downloads saw minor fluctuations, starting at 291 in early April and reaching a peak of 437 in late May. Weekly active users remained relatively stable, averaging around 5.2K.
Whiteout Survival from Century Games Pte. Ltd. experienced a steady increase in revenue, starting at $2.8K in early April and climbing to $4K by the end of June. Downloads showed a declining trend, starting at 580 in early April and dropping to 412 by the end of June. Weekly active users fluctuated slightly, starting at 2.7K and ending at approximately 2.5K.
